Graph Neural Networks for Travel Distance Estimation and Route Recommendation Under Probabilistic Hazards

Graph Neural Networks for Travel Distance Estimation and Route Recommendation Under Probabilistic Hazards

arXiv:2501.09803v1 Announce Type: new Abstract: Estimating the shortest travel time and providing route recommendation between different locations in a city or region can quantitatively measure the conditions of the transportation network during or after extreme events. One common approach is to use Dijkstra's Algorithm, which produces the shortest path as well as the shortest distance. However, this option is computationally expensive when applied to large-scale networks. This paper proposes a novel fast framework based on graph neural networks (GNNs) which approximate the single-source shortest distance between pairs of locations, and predict the single-source shortest path subsequently. Enhancing Generalization in Chain of Thought Reasoning for Smaller Models

Enhancing Generalization in Chain of Thought Reasoning for Smaller Models

arXiv:2501.09804v1 Announce Type: new Abstract: Chain-of-Thought (CoT) reasoning in smaller language models is a challenging natural language process problem yet highly desirable in many real-life applications. Existing CoT knowledge distillation methods often suffer from overly conservative memorization in smaller LLMs, leading to low generalization confidence. As fully preserving the CoT ability of teacher model is impossible, we hypothesize that adversarial CoT fine-tuning is crucial for developing smaller LLM with robust CoT generalization. To this end, we propose textit{PRompt-Assisted Domain-Adversarial fine-tuning} (PRADA), a principled fine-tuning framework that integrates diverse CoT domains.
